Did we start the fire? Drought, Fire and Humans
The past decade encompasses some of the most extensive fire activity in recorded history. An area the size of Vermont (~24,000 km2) burned in a single Siberian fire in the summer of 2019 (Kehrwald et al., 2020 and references therein) while Australia, Indonesia and the Amazon have all experienced their most intense fires in recorded history (van Wees et al, 2021 and references therein). EFFECTS: Exploring Flora, Fauna, Environments, and Climates Through Simulations
This research uses state-of-the-art vegetation models to simulate vegetation changes across paleo (e.g., 127 ka; 127,000 years ago) to modern (e.g., 21st-century) time periods. We investigate the magnitude, rate, and drivers of vegetation change (e.g., wildfire, drought), with a focus on forest-to-grassland or shrubland and boreal forest-to-tundra transitions in North America. Sources, compositions, and effects of atmospheric dust from American Drylands
The Drylands Project undertakes studies to measure past and ongoing changes in dust sources, flux, and composition in the American West, and strives to understand the effects of atmospheric dust on pressing national and global issues of snowmelt acceleration, air quality, and human health.
